Robben's Defining Moments with Number 11
When we talk about Arjen Robben and his Netherlands number 11, we're not just talking about statistics; we're talking about moments. These are the kinds of plays that get etched into football history, the kind that make you jump off your seat. Think about the 2010 World Cup in South Africa. This was Robben's tournament in many ways, even though the Netherlands ultimately fell just short in the final. He was an absolute terror for opposing defenses, his speed and skill on full display, almost always wearing that iconic number 11. Who can forget his blistering runs down the wing, cutting inside, and unleashing shots that tested the best goalkeepers in the world? That tournament saw him score crucial goals, including a brace against Slovakia in the Round of 16, showcasing his individual brilliance. Then there was the 2014 World Cup in Brazil, where the Dutch team, led by Robben, fought their way to a third-place finish. Even at 30 years old, Robben, in his beloved number 11, was arguably the team's most influential player. His electrifying performance against Spain in the group stage, where he ran ragged past the aging Spanish defense, is a classic example of Robben at his absolute peak. He scored two goals in that match, a stunning 5-1 victory that sent shockwaves through the tournament. And let's not forget his relentless energy and contributions throughout the entire tournament, proving that his number 11 was always a symbol of hope and attacking threat for the Oranje. Why Number 11 Suits a Winger Like Robben
Okay, so why does the number 11 just feel so right for a player like Arjen Robben? It’s not just a random pick, guys. Historically, the number 11 jersey has been the traditional home for the left winger, or a wide attacking player in general. This position is all about speed, agility, taking on defenders one-on-one, and often, cutting inside to create scoring opportunities or deliver dangerous crosses. Sound familiar? That's Robben to a tee! He was the quintessential modern winger, a player who could beat his man with pace and skill, and then, with that signature move, cut onto his dominant left foot from the right flank. The number 11 on his back became almost a uniform for this exact playing style. It’s a number that embodies flair, directness, and the ability to change a game from wide areas. When Robben wore number 11, you knew what you were getting: a constant threat down the flank, someone who wasn’t afraid to take risks, and a player who could produce moments of individual magic that could unlock even the tightest defenses.
